Runbook: Sharding the Lanternfold Profile Store

Welcome aboard. This fragment covers the resharding procedure for Lanternfold's user-profile store. Shards split on hashed account IDs; never split mid-migration, as the router caches ranges for ten minutes. Before running the reshard tool, drain writes via the maintenance flag and confirm replica lag is under two seconds. The tool reads its configuration from the operator env file, whose last required entry is the store's admin credential, given here.

sealed setting: LEDGER_TOKEN20=6148d35bbb480b0ab79e

### Autocomplete index latency

The Tindervale suggestion index has degraded since the catalog passed two million entries. Profiling by the Orrin team showed most of the cost in prefix-tree rebuilds, which currently run on every write batch. We propose debouncing rebuilds and capping candidate fan-out per keystroke, trading a small freshness lag for predictable latency. These caps were validated against the Harlowe replay corpus and should not be changed without re-running it. The agreed tuning constants appear below.

constants for yaduf-fahag:
BUDGETS = {
    "kelix": 528,
    "briwyn": 734,
}

Wikiridge roles: Viewer, Editor, Steward, Admin. Permissions resolve top-down; a page inherits from its space unless explicitly overridden. Overrides expire and revert to inherited settings — support should check expiry before escalating "lost access" tickets. Role changes propagate asynchronously, so brief lag is normal. Propagation delays and override lifetimes are governed by the constants below.

tuning constants:
THRESHOLDS = {
    "kelix": 280,
    "druvan": 756,
    "oliael": 399,
}

## Authentication

The Nudgely reminder job pings patients of the Briarfield Clinic pilot the evening before their appointments. To do that, it pulls tomorrow's schedule from our internal Roster service — and yes, that call needs auth every single time, no anonymous fallback. We use a service-scoped key rather than OAuth because the job runs headless on a cron box. Rotation happens quarterly. For this review environment, the job authenticates with the key that follows.

gateway credential: kto15_8KtvEYSD8WJ9Uyq